Ordinals
beta
Sat 1570521641908796
decimal
418208.1641908796
degree
0°208208′896″1641908796‴
percentile
39.85702913033456%
name
ptllauyvvab
cycle
0
epoch
1
period
207
block
418208
offset
1641908796
timestamp
2016-06-27 11:41:39 UTC
rarity
common
prev
next